The Developer Journey
Embarking on the journey from a spark of an idea to a polished app listing on the App Store is a challenging experience. It demands a combination of creativity, technical prowess, and perseverance. The initial stage often involves concept website development, where developers mull over app features that cater to a defined problem in the market.
- Next, the process moves into the design phase, where developers craft the app's user experience. This includes building wireframes and mockups to confirm a seamless and user-friendly user experience.
- {Simultaneously|, developers often beginprogramming the app's engine, leveraging various programming tools. This phase can be time-consuming, as developers must troubleshoot issues and refine the code for performance and consistency.
- {Finally|, the app enters the evaluation phase, where a team of testers carefully scrutinize every aspect of the app to locate any errors. This rigorous testing process helps to guarantee that the app is working as expected.
Upon completion of these phases, developers are ready to publish their app to the App Store. This process involves creating a developer account, adhering to Apple's guidelines and policies, and preparing all necessary documents.
{If approved|, the app willappear on the App Store, where users can download it. This marks the culmination of a long and arduous path, but for developers, it's often just the beginning of an exciting new chapter.
Unveiling the World of Mobile App Frameworks
Diving into the realm of mobile app development presents a vast landscape of frameworks, each offering unique tools to build compelling applications. From native solutions to cutting-edge technologies, developers have access to a rich toolbox to fulfill diverse project requirements. Understanding this complex world requires a keen eye for the strengths and limitations of each framework.
- Choose factors such as platform compatibility, development speed, and app capabilities when selecting the ideal framework for your project.
- Renowned choices like React Native, Flutter, and Xamarin offer a blend of flexibility and performance, while others like Ionic and Sencha provide specific advantages for online applications.
